E6B - Wikipedia
The front side of the flight computer is a logarithmic slide rule that performs multiplication and division. Throughout the wheel, unit names are marked (such as gallons, miles, kilometers, pounds, minutes, seconds, etc.) at locations that correspond to the constants that are used when going from one unit to another in various calculations.

Nicola Marras: the E6B flight computer slide rule
The E6B Fkighr Computer slide rule was the only calculator onboard the airplanes until the mid-1970s. Conceived in 1600 for maritime navigation, it came to trace the routes of the Jumbo Jet.
